US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"legally binding agreement" is correct and usable in written English. You can use it in contexts involving contracts or legal documents to indicate that the agreement is enforceable by law. For example, "The parties signed a legally binding agreement to ensure compliance with the terms." Alternative expressions include "enforceable contract" and "binding contract."

Linguistic Context

The phrase "legally binding agreement" functions as a noun phrase, where "legally binding" acts as a compound adjective specifying the type of agreement. Ludwig AI indicates this phrase is grammatically correct and widely used.

FAQs

What's the difference between a "legally binding agreement" and a handshake agreement?

A "legally binding agreement" is enforceable by law, typically written and signed, while a handshake agreement relies on trust and isn't usually legally enforceable. Proving the terms of a handshake agreement can be challenging.

What are some synonyms for "legally binding agreement"?

Alternatives include "binding contract", "legally enforceable agreement", or "formal agreement", depending on the context.

When is it important to have a "legally binding agreement"?

It's crucial when dealing with significant financial transactions, long-term commitments, or situations where potential disputes are likely. This ensures clarity and legal recourse.

How do I ensure an agreement is "legally binding"?

Ensure all parties have the capacity to contract, there's a clear offer and acceptance, mutual consideration (something of value exchanged), and the agreement's purpose is legal. Consulting with a legal professional is advisable.
